METHOD OF CONTROLLING DROP DIRECTIONALITY FROM INKJET NOZZLE USING MULTIPLE INDEPENDENTLY-ACTUABLE ROOF PADDLES

机译:多个独立可控顶板控制喷管喷头方向性的方法

摘要

A method of controlling a direction of droplet ejection from an inkjet nozzle having a plurality of moveable paddles, the method includes the steps of: (i) actuating a first thermal bend actuator via respective first drive circuitry such that a respective first paddle bends towards a floor of the nozzle chamber; (ii) actuating a second thermal bend actuator via respective second drive circuitry such that a respective second paddle bends towards a floor of the nozzle chamber; and (iii) thereby ejecting a droplet of ink. Actuation of the first and second thermal bend actuators is independently controlled via the first and second drive circuitry so as to control the direction of droplet ejection.
